释义 | tok-tokkie/tɒkˈtɒki![]() noun (plural tok-tokkies) South African 1 [mass noun] A children’s game that involves tricking a victim, especially by knocking on a door and running away before it is answered.She forgot the most elementary rule of tok-tokkie, which is to run like hell after you have knocked on the door, not stand around and actually tell the police you did the knocking. 2A dark rounded African beetle which strikes its abdomen on the ground, making a rapid tapping sound to attract a mate.
OriginEarly 20th century (in sense 2): Afrikaans, from Dutch tokken 'to tap', of imitative origin. |
